Kansas hospital expands GI services with new providers

Salina (Kan.) Regional Health Center is expanding its gastroenterology services with the addition of two physicians and a physician assistant, effective Aug. 1.

Paul Johnson, MD, Jesica Brown, MD,  Luke Johnson, MD, and Kaylee Wiens, PA-C, will lead gastroenterology services at Salina Regional Gastroenterology, diagnosing and treating a range of gastrointestinal conditions, according to a July 20 report from KSAL.com

The team will collaborate with general surgeons and oncologists at the hospital to provide comprehensive surgical and oncological care.

In addition to treating patients in Salina, the gastroenterology team will offer outreach services in Ellsworth and Plainville to improve access across Kansas.
